The Pros And Cons Of A Brow Lift

If you have noticed the signs of aging, you may have started to consider a brow lift. A brow lift can help you change the appearance of your forehead and eyes, providing a more youthful appearance.

Have you been considering a brow lift? Here are the pros and cons you should consider before you move forward with a brow lift.

Pro: A Brow Lift Will Reposition Your Brow For a Visual Change

If your brow is hanging over your eyelid, you can correct this issue. Surgery will reposition your brow. This means that you can say goodbye to the wrinkles and sagging that might prompt you to feel uncomfortable with what you see in the mirror.

Pro: You Will Look More Youthful

You can look much more alert and even more youthful with a bit of a tweak to your brow. This can change how you feel about yourself, especially if this has been a nagging problem. Some people also talk about feeling more comfortable and friendly after they have a procedure.

Con: A Brow Lift Won't Change Everything

When you get a brow lift, you will not change every aspect of your face. If your chin or jawline still shows signs of aging, for example, you will not correct this with brow surgery. On the other hand, you can combine several procedures to ensure you get the results you are looking for.

Con: You Might Need to Consider Another Surgery

There is one more thing to keep in mind: you may also need to consider blepharoplasty, a surgery that lifts the eyelids as well. Each surgery is different and may require you to take different steps.
